Department of Housing and Urban Development
- [Docket No. FR-5339-N-05]
AGENCY:
Office of the Assistant Secretary for Housing—Federal Housing Commissioner, HUD.
ACTION:
Notice of Availability of the HUD Certified Housing Counselor Examination.
SUMMARY:
This notice follows publication of the “Housing Counseling: New Certification Requirements” final rule, issued on December 14, 2016, which requires that HUD announce the availability of the Housing Counselor Examination and start the 36-month time-period for individuals and Housing Counseling Agencies to come into compliance with the final rule's certification requirements. The final rule also noted that HUD would provide notice of any changes to the cost of the Housing Counselor Examination. Through this notice, HUD is announcing that the HUD Certified Housing Counselor Examination will be available starting on August 1, 2017, and that as of August 1, 2020, housing counseling required by or provided in connection with HUD programs may only be provided by HUD certified housing counselors working for participating agencies approved to provide such housing counseling by HUD's Office of Housing Counseling. This notice also announces a reduction to the cost of the Housing Counselor Examination.
DATES:
Availability of HUD Certified Housing Counselor Examination: August 1, 2017.
